South Carolina Fishing License
License Cost
Resident$10
Non-Resident$35
Requirements
Required for ages 16+. Freshwater and saltwater licenses sold separately.
Species Regulations
Channel Catfish
Season:Year-round
Bag Limit:No limit
Size Limit:No size limit
No limit on private ponds less than 100 acres.
Spotted Bass
Season:Year-round
Bag Limit:5 per day
Size Limit:No size limit
Largemouth Bass
Season:Year-round
Bag Limit:5 per day
Size Limit:14-inch minimum
Some lakes may have different regulations; check specific lake regulations.
